Many Christians are held captive by a picture of the imagination as a purveyor of false images, prone to idolatry. We live in a society fixated on images that have little or no significance. We are surrounded by models of the world that are not in touch with any truth outside of themselves. But we lack the resources to see and imagine things differently. Kevin Vanhoozer calls the church to a more biblical and premodern picture, one that sees every particular person, thing and event in the light of Gods act of reconciling the world to himself in Christ. Through essays on the churchs worship, witness and wisdom, Vanhoozer shows us how a poetic imagination can answer the questions of lifes meaning by drawing our attention to what really matters: the God of the gospel.

Kevin J. Vanhoozer

Kevin J. Vanhoozer is Research Professor of Systematic Theology at Trinity Evangelical Divinity School, Deerfield, Illinois.
